General Introduction
Beeswax candles are made by rolling natural beeswax sheets. The wax is secreted by bees when building a hive and is collected and purified after honey is harvested.
Physicochemical Properties
Color: Usually golden yellow, but can also be white or cream
Scent: A natural and subtle scent of honey or flowers.
Melting point: Between 65 and 62°C.
Hardness: Harder and and more rigid than paraffin.
Burn time: Quite slow and long-lasting.
